Handover Note — from Teodor to Alys, cc branch managers

Alys, welcome aboard. Main live issue is churn in the Saltmere pilot — we've lost eleven of the original forty accounts, mostly smaller shops citing the Pennon onboarding fees. Branch managers have a retention script; it's working in Dunleigh but not Farrow Point. Keep the weekly calls going, they matter more than the dashboards. One thing you need to know before your first review.

management briefing: The board signed off on a budget of $44.2 million for Project Fenwyn. The renewal with Holdorox Group closes at $41.6 million a year, 23 percent above the last contract.

# Customer-Concentration Risk — Managers Only

Heads up, branch managers: roughly 38% of group revenue now comes from a single account, Torvane Logistics. That's great while it lasts, but if they wobble, we wobble. We're pushing the Meadowline mid-market push to dilute the exposure, and each branch has a diversification target for the coming year. Don't name the account in customer-facing chats, and route any Torvane pricing questions through the regional desk. The confidential note below covers how this ties into the broader plan.

management briefing: Only 33 of the 205 pilot accounts renewed Kasath, so a churn review is set for October 17. Weniusek Logistics is in early talks to buy Holethax Freight for about $345.6 million.

Subject: DR Drill — Gatewick Turnstile Counter Failover

Team,

This Thursday we'll run the quarterly disaster-recovery drill for the turnstile counter at Halloway Stadium. Expect the primary tally service to go dark for twenty minutes while we fail over to the Ravenmoor standby node. Please log any discrepancies between gate counts during the window. To restore the counter's encrypted config on the standby, enter the recovery passphrase shown below.

strongbox words: praax-rusax-siliel-druax-eliath-oliael-tamael-eliath-olimir-norwyn-tamys-aldath-prawyn

Before releasing Ledgerfen 3.1, verify currency conversion rounding. All conversions must use banker's rounding at four decimal places internally, truncating to two only at display time. The Tallowmere regression suite covers the known drift cases between paired conversions; run it against the staging rate table. Any cumulative drift above half a minor unit across the fixture set is a blocker. Record the passing run by attaching the build token that appears below.

build token for tawif-bahip: htk31_68bba16e1afabfef4ecc69408c06f16